The canteen on Level 1 of Farrowgate House is shared with Lindenmoor Analytics next door. Lunch runs 11:30–14:00; their staff have full access, so expect queues around noon. Pay at the till with your lanyard card. Don't leave laptops at tables — it's a shared space. The connecting door to the Lindenmoor side stays locked from our end; if you need it, use the code below.

turnstile pass: bdg-YEOZLM-79341408

## GC pauses — Pairwell match service

Symptom: match latency spikes above 2s, heap graphs show sawtooth flatten. Cause: old-gen pressure from oversized candidate batches. First step: check pause logs, then reduce batch size flag and restart one node. Do not bounce the whole pool at once. The service currently runs with these tuning values.

config for tagaf-bawif:
[norok]
host = norok.ordinworks.local
user = norok_svc
database = norok_prod

Hey — handing off the password reset revamp on Pellwick. The new flow with one-time links is live behind a flag for staff accounts only; the old email-code path still serves everyone else. Don't flip the flag until the rate limiter lands. Everything I know, including the open edge cases, is written up here.

operations page: https://superset.kelvicorp.example/pipeline/run/display/view/9edfe8e23ee3f5ff

**Runbook: Payment retry idempotency — Driftpay**

Every retry of a failed charge must reuse the original idempotency key. Never generate a new key on retry; that creates duplicate charges. Keys live in the retry queue payload under `idem_key`. If the key is missing, halt and page billing on-call. Before resubmitting, verify the key in the Driftpay console. Paste the trace token from that lookup directly below.

pipeline stamp: htk31_4c5b9d8911c6f9006a50e2de3a4f0df